With the opened policy dialogue between the European Parliament and youth we aimed to learn about the European Parliament structure, elections, and how youth can actively participate in European affairs.
In the cooperation with Hertie School in Berlin we hosted MEP Damian Boeselager, founder and candidate of the VOLT Party, for a Policy & Pizza session discussing the upcoming EU elections and the role of youth participation.
In this Policy Dialogue session Damian Boeselager helped us understand the processes and policy making features of the European Parliament, as well as the election process, and answered questions of participants in the Q&A session. The moderator of the discussion from the Future Europe also contributed in the discussion and encouraged youngsters to take part in the upcoming EU elections.
It was a great opportunity to engage directly with policy practitioners and learn more about European Union.
